  4. First time Jeep Buyer in need of advice

    Tires are going to be the biggest factor as far as off road capability goes when you compare different trim levels (outside of Rubi and Mojave). All terrain or mud tires make a big difference vs the all season tires that are fitted standard on Sport, Altitude, Overland, and High Altitude. There...
